Israel conducted targeted attacks on Iranian nuclear sites, killing top Iranian generals, including Gen. Hossein Salami and Gen. Mohammad Bagheri. The strikes were part of 'Operation Rising Lion' and aimed at Iran's nuclear and missile infrastructure. The lack of U.S. involvement in the attack is discussed.
Key Points
Israel's 'Operation Rising Lion' targeted Iran's nuclear and missile infrastructure
Gen. Hossein Salami and Gen. Mohammad Bagheri were among those killed in the strikes
Salami was known for confrontational rhetoric and aggressive actions against Israel and the U.S.
Bagheri played a significant role in shaping Iran's military doctrine and modernizing its defense systems
